Smart Grid Management: Optimizing Energy Distribution with Software
The modern power grid undergoes continuous transformation to meet the growing demands of our increasingly digital world. At the heart of this evolution lies smart grid management, a sophisticated system that leverages cutting-edge software solutions to optimize energy distribution. Smart grids empower utilities to analyze energy consumption in real time, estimate future demand, and react proactively to fluctuations in supply and demand.
This dynamic strategy boosts grid performance, minimizes energy waste, and facilitates the integration of renewable energy sources. By employing sophisticated algorithms and data analytics, smart grid management systems can identify potential issues, balance energy flow across the grid, and guarantee a seamless stable and dependable power supply to consumers.
